Assume f(x)=-2x+18 and g(x)=3x. What is the value of (f+g)(-1)?

(f+g)(x) = -2x + 18 + 3x = x + 18

so  (f+g)(-1) = -1 + 18 = 17

Answer

(f+g)(-1)  = 17
